Whispers of the Mountain: The Tale of the Hidden Cultivation

The s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den glow over the tranquil village of Jinglong. The villagers had long since retired to their homes, their days filled with the toil of the fields and the quiet contemplation of the night. Yet, in the heart of the village, beneath the ancient, gnarled willow tree, there was a girl named Mei, who remained awake.

Mei was no ordinary girl. Her eyes, deep and pools of thought, seemed to hold the secrets of the universe. She spent her nights gazing at the stars, their twinkling lights a reminder of the vastness that lay beyond the village’s walls. But it was not the stars that captivated her; it was the whispers of the mountain.

The mountain, a towering sentinel that loomed over Jinglong, was said to be the abode of ancient spirits and hidden talents. Legends spoke of those who could hear the whispers of the mountain and harness its power. Mei had always felt a peculiar connection to the mountain, a pull that she could not resist.

One evening, as the moon rose, Mei climbed the mountain path that led to its peak. The path was treacherous, winding through dense forests and across treacherous ravines. But Mei’s determination was unwavering. She reached the summit just as the first rays of dawn painted the sky with hues of pink and gold.

At the top, she found a small, secluded grove. In the center stood a stone tablet, etched with ancient symbols and runes. Mei approached it cautiously, her fingers tracing the intricate carvings. Suddenly, she felt a surge of energy, as if the tablet were a living entity.

As she touched the tablet, the symbols began to glow, and a voice echoed in her mind, “Whispers of the Mountain call to those with pure hearts. Listen, and you shall find your hidden talent.”

Mei closed her eyes, trying to focus on the voice. She felt a presence, a warmth that enveloped her. In that moment, she understood. The whispers were not just words; they were a call to awaken a talent that had been sleeping within her.

As the day progressed, Mei began to experience strange sensations. She could hear the rustling of leaves as if they were speaking to her, and she could feel the pulse of the mountain in her veins. It was as if she had become one with the land, a part of its ancient essence.

The villagers noticed the changes in Mei. She seemed more focused, her eyes alight with a newfound purpose. They marveled at her ability to communicate with the mountain and its spirits. Some whispered that she was a chosen one, destined to protect the village and its secrets.

But Mei knew that her journey was not without its challenges. The mountain was a place of power, but it was also a place of danger. There were those who sought to exploit its magic for their own gain, and Mei knew that she had to be vigilant.

One night, as Mei meditated at the top of the mountain, she felt a disturbance in the air. A figure emerged from the shadows, a man with eyes that glowed with an otherworldly light. He approached her with a sinister smile, his voice dripping with malice.

“I see you have found the whispers,” he said. “But they are not yours to keep. They belong to me.”

Mei stood her ground, her heart pounding with fear but her resolve unshaken. “The whispers are a gift from the mountain, not a prize to be claimed by those who seek power for themselves.”

The man laughed, a sound that echoed like thunder. “You are naive, girl. Power is power, whether it is given or taken. I will have the whispers, and you will be nothing but a memory.”

Before Mei could react, the man lunged at her, his hands outstretched, ready to seize the power that she had awakened. But as he reached for her, Mei felt the mountain respond to her call. The earth beneath her feet trembled, and the very stones seemed to come to life.

With a roar, the mountain opened up, revealing a hidden chamber. Inside, there was a book, its pages filled with ancient knowledge and spells. The man stumbled backward, his eyes wide with shock and fear.

“Impossible!” he hissed. “The mountain does not lie open to the unworthy.”

Mei stepped forward, her heart pounding with a mix of fear and determination. “I am worthy. I am the chosen one.”

The man lunged again, but this time Mei was ready. She raised her arms, and the symbols from the tablet glowed on her palms. With a word, she unleashed a wave of energy that sent the man sprawling into the darkness.

The chamber closed behind him, leaving Mei alone with the book. She opened it, her eyes wide with wonder. The knowledge within was immense, but she knew that she could not learn it all at once. She had to start somewhere.

Mei began to study the book, her mind racing with new ideas and possibilities. She realized that the whispers of the mountain were not just a gift; they were a responsibility. She had to protect the village and its secrets, and she had to do it with the power that the mountain had given her.

As the days passed, Mei’s abilities grew stronger. She could communicate with the spirits of the mountain, and she could harness its energy to heal and protect. The villagers began to look to her with respect and awe, and she knew that she had found her place in the world.

But Mei also knew that her journey was far from over. The whispers of the mountain were a reminder that there were those who would seek to exploit its power for their own gain. She had to be prepared for the challenges ahead.

One evening, as Mei meditated at the top of the mountain, she felt a presence once more. This time, it was not a threat, but a guide. The spirit of the mountain spoke to her, its voice gentle and reassuring.

“You have done well, Mei. But there is much more to learn. The whispers will guide you, but you must also listen to your heart.”

Mei nodded, her eyes filled with determination. “I will listen, mountain spirit. I will learn, and I will protect Jinglong and its people.”

And so, Mei’s journey continued. She became a guardian of the mountain, a bridge between the world of humans and the ancient spirits that dwelled within its depths. Her heart was filled with a newfound purpose, and her eyes sparkled with the light of a thousand stars.

The village of Jinglong thrived under Mei’s watchful eye, and the whispers of the mountain continued to guide her. She had found her place in the world, and she knew that she would never be alone.

In the end, Mei’s story became a legend, a tale of courage, determination, and the power of the heart. And as the years passed, the whispers of the mountain continued to call to those with pure hearts, promising them a journey like no other.
